The Lending Business
Lending groups offer much needed capital to corporations, typically in the kind of term loans or revolvers. These can be part of short and long-lasting operations or for events less prepared for like the COVID-19 pandemic, which led to companies shoring up $222 billion in revolving credit lines within the very first month.
Investment Banking
Next, is investment banking, which can split into 3 main locations:
Mergers and Acquisitions (M&A): Theres a lot of preparation and paperwork involved whenever corporations combine or make acquisitions. For that factor, this is a crucial service that investment banks supply, and its value is reflected in the huge charges recognized. The leading five U.S. investment banks collect $10.2 billion in M&A advisory fees, representing 40% of the $25 billion in global M&A costs per year.
Loan Syndications: Some $16 billion in loan syndication charges are collected each year by financial investment banks. Loan syndications are when several lending institutions fund one borrower, which can take place when the loan quantity is risky or too large for one party to take on. The loan syndication representative is the financial institution included that functions as the 3rd party to oversee the deal.
Capital Markets: Capital markets are monetary markets that bring buyers and sellers together to engage in transactions on possessions. They split into debt capital markets (DCM) like bonds or fixed income securities and equity capital markets (ECM) (i.e. stocks). Some $41 billion is collected worldwide for the services connected with structuring and distributing stock and bond offerings.
The top financial investment banks usually all originated from the U.S. and Western Europe, and includes the likes of Goldman Sachs and Credit Suisse.
Offer Side vs Buy Side
Thousands of analysts in business financing represent both the buy and sell-sides of business, however what are the distinctions in between them?
One crucial distinction is in the groups they represent. Buy-side analysts normally work for institutions that buy securities directly, like hedge funds, while sell-side analysts represent organizations that make their money by selling or issuing securities, like investment banks.

Breaking Down The Buy Side
Shared funds, ETFs, and hedge funds all generally purchase public markets.
However in between them, there are still some separating aspects. For beginners, shared funds are the largest entity, and have been around given that 1924. Hedge funds didnt come to life till around 1950 and for ETFs, this stretched to the 1990s.
Moreover, hedge funds are strict in the customers they handle, with a preference for high net worth investors, and they frequently participate in sophisticated investment methods like short selling. On the other hand, ETFs, and mutual funds are commonly offered to the general public and the huge bulk of them only deploy long techniques, which are those that expect the property to rise in worth.
Personal equity (PE) and endeavor capital (VC) are groups that invest in private companies. Equity capital is technically a form of PE however tends to buy brand-new start-up business while private equity chooses more steady and mature companies with predictable capital patterns.

Endowment funds are foundations that invest the assets of nonprofit organizations like universities or healthcare facilities. The properties are typically accumulated through donations, and withdrawals are made frequently to fund numerous parts of operations, including crucial ones like research.
The largest university endowment comes from Harvard with some $74 billion in possessions under management. The largest endowment fund total belongs to Ensign Peak Advisors. They represent The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ints (LDS), with some $124 billion in properties.
Main Market vs Secondary Market
Among the primary motivations for a company to go into the general public markets is to raise capital, where a slice of the companys ownership is offered by means of an allotment of shares to new financiers. The real capital itself is raised in the main market, which represents the first and preliminary deal.
The secondary market represents transactions after the first. These are considered stocks that are currently provided, and shares now change based upon market forces.
